THE LINDEN PARK FOOTBALL TEAM
    In the early 1950s, Carl "Tony" Gross organized a group of neighborhood boys from Linden Park into a football team.  Some of the equipment was discarded from the LaFollette High School team (or so we were told).  The team practiced in the upper pasture of the Con Troutman estate.  To my knowledge, this team only played one game against a group of boys from the Cooledge area.  Have you ever seen a more ferocious bunch?  Below are three of 8 photographs taken on this "picture day" for the team.
